Apple Pie Pop Tarts

A fun and nostalgic treat with a delicious Autumn twist. You will not be able to resist the flaky crust, apple pie filling and sweet icing!

Servings: 8

Ingredients

  • 3 cups all purpose flour
  • 8 oz cold butter regular or vegan, cubed
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p coconut sugar
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up almond milk plus more for brushing
  • For the Filling:
  • 1/2 apple small dice
  • 1 tsp coconut oil
  • 1/2 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up apple butter
  • For the Icing:
  • 3/4 cup powdered sugar
  • 1 tbsp maple syrup
  • 1 tbsp almond mil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la

Instructions

  • In a large mixing bowl, combine the flour, salt, coconut sugar and cinnamon and stir with a fork. Add cubed butter to the flour mixture and using a fork or pastry blender, cut the butter into the flour until you have pea sized pieces of butter. Pour in the cold milk and mix just until combined.
  • Turn out the dough onto a floured surface. Gather the dough together and knead just until the dough has become one cohesive ball. Wrap with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es, or up to overnight.
  • While your dough is chilling, make the filling and icing. In a small frying pan, heat 1 tsp coconut oil. Add diced apple and cook 4-5 minutes. In one small mixing bowl, mix together the sautéed apples, apple butter and cinnamon. In a second small mixing bowl, combine the powdered sugar, maple syrup, almond milk and vanilla. Set aside.
  • Once your dough has chilled, preheat the oven to 350 degrees. Generously flour your work surface and rolling pin. Cut the dough in half and work with one half at a time. Roll out the dough into a large rectangle. Cut out 4 inch by 5 1/2 inch rectangles. Place rectangles on a parchment lined baking sheet. Refrigerate rectangles while rolling out the remainder of the dough. You should get 16 rectangles to make 8 pop tarts. Refer to tips section of blog post for help with cutting out the rectangles.
  • Remove rectangles from the fridge. Add 2 tbsp of apple pie filling to the center of 8 of the rectangles. Cover each apple pie filled rectangle with remaining rectangles. Pinch down all four sides of the pop tarts with a fork to seal. Poke 3 holes on each pop tart with a fork and brush pop tarts with milk.
  • Bake pop tarts at 350 degrees for 25-30 minutes, or until lightly golden. Allow pop tarts to cool 15-20 minutes before adding the icing. Place in the refrigerator to allow icing to harden.
